Things You Need To Know About Hair Ponytails

A hair ponytail is a hairstyle where the hair is pulled back from the face and gathered into a ponytail at the back of the head. Ponytails can be worn with the hair loose or in a braid.

To do a hair ponytail, first brush your hair to remove any knots. Then, gather your hair into a ponytail at the back of your head and secure it with a hair elastic. Hair ponytails are a popular hairstyle because they are easy to do and they keep the hair out of the face. Ponytails are also versatile – they can be worn for casual or formal occasions.

If you're considering getting hair extensions, you may be wondering if you can still wear your hair in a ponytail. The answer is yes! You can absolutely wear your hair in a ponytail with extensions. In fact, it can be a great way to show off your new look.

However, there are a few things you need to keep in mind when wearing your hair in a ponytail with extensions. First of all, you'll need to be careful not to put too much tension on the extensions. This can cause them to come loose or even fall out. Second, you'll want to make sure that the ponytail is not too tight. This can cause damage to both your natural hair and the extensions.

Overall, wearing your hair in a ponytail with extensions is perfectly fine. Just be sure to take care not to put too much tension on the extensions and to make sure the ponytail is not too tight.
